Last week, we made an appointment to visit Regan's pediatrician to check on her eyes. Her vision seems fine, but her eye was having a tendancy to wander outward (not cross, but go the other way). He referred us to a pediatric opthamologist and we were able to get in to see him this morning. Well, her eyes are both wandering outwards but he isn't super concerned, so we're not going to be either. Apparently 10% of the population has this and since the rest of her vision is "normal", we're confident she'll be fine. It basically happens when she's 'zoning out' or occassionaly when she gets upset. We're going to attempt to have her wear a patch for a couple hours/day so if anyone has creative ideas about this, let me know! She has a good chance of it getting better or staying the same with no treatment but if it does happen to get worse, they can give her glasses or even do surgery. For now I envision her in college going "hey guys, look what I can do" and proceed to get her eye to wander out :)
